Don Slice
1dac3a9619 zebra: stop deregistering static nexthops unless removing the static
Problem reported was that with some overlapping static route configurations,
when the link went down the less specific static was not re-installed after
the link came back up.  Determined that with the overlapping statics, we
would recursively resolve the next-hop temporarily thru the more specific
static route, but since the next-hop wasn't actually reachable, we would go
through the code that clears the nht information for the static completely.
This caused the nht code to no longer process the static route.

After reviewing the process, there doesn't seem to be any reason that the
static should be deregistered in that section of code.  Removed the
deregister and the problem is resolved and not addional failures seen in
manual testing.  zebra_test.py completed successfully and ospf and bgp smokes
completed with no new failures.

Don Slice
9c5cd62f08 zebra: Move interfaces to default before deleting
Encountered a crash in zebra due to getting a delete on an SVI with
VRR configured.  Since we don't actually do a delete but flag the interface
as inactive, slag VRR interfaces would remain on the vrf_iflist with a lock
count of zero, causing the crash.  Since all other interface types are moved
to the default table before deleting, doing the same thing for any interfaces
that were left in the vrf.

Testing includes manual testing, bgp-min, ospf-min, vrf-min, bgp-smoke, and ospf-smoke.
All passed (first time or on rerun) or match known failures.

ßingen
5c7ef8dc4f lm: Make relay label manager async
To avoid blocking zebra when it's acting as a proxy for an external
label manager.

Besides:

Fix get chunk reconnection. Socket was still being destroyed on failure,
so next attempt would never work.

Filter out unwanted messages in lm sync sock.
Until LDE client sends ZEBRA_LABEL_MANAGER_CONNECT message, zserv
doesn't know which kind of client it is, so it might enqueue unwanted
messages like interface add, interface up, etc. Changes in this commit
discard those messages in the client side in case they arrive before the
expected response.

Change function name for zclient_connect in label manager to avoid
confusion with zclient one.

Daniel Walton
4caac24b23 zebra: lsp_install() failed due to ZEBRA_FLAG_SELECTED check
ZEBRA_FLAG_SELECTED hasn't been set yet by the time lsp_install is
called.  The call path is:
rib_process -> rib_process_add_fib -> zebra_mpls_lsp_install -> lsp_install

but ZEBRA_FLAG_SELECTED is set in rib_process after it calls
rib_process_add_fib.  I can't think of anything that it would hurt to
install the LSP regardless of whether ZEBRA_FLAG_SELECTED is set later.

I also cleaned up some UI (json and display the pretty label names
instead of their numeric values).

Quentin Young
ffa2c8986d *: remove THREAD_ON macros, add nullity check
The way thread.c is written, a caller who wishes to be able to cancel a
thread or avoid scheduling it twice must keep a reference to the thread.
Typically this is done with a long lived pointer whose value is checked
for null in order to know if the thread is currently scheduled.  The
check-and-schedule idiom is so common that several wrapper macros in
thread.h existed solely to provide it.

This patch removes those macros and adds a new parameter to all
thread_add_* functions which is a pointer to the struct thread * to
store the result of a scheduling call. If the value passed is non-null,
the thread will only be scheduled if the value is null. This helps with
consistency.

A Coccinelle spatch has been used to transform code of the form:

  if (t == NULL)
    t = thread_add_* (...)

to the form

  thread_add_* (..., &t)

The THREAD_ON macros have also been transformed to the underlying
thread.c calls.

Renato Westphal
b8af3fbbaf zebra: fix detection of interface renames
Restore the original logic in netlink_link_change() which works like this:
* once an interface event is detected, lookup the associated interface
  by its name;
* call the set_ifindex() function;
* set_ifindex() will lookup the interface again but now by its ifindex. If
  the lookups by name and ifindex yield to different results, then the
  interface was renamed and set_ifindex() will take care of that.

In the future, zns->if_table will be split into two different data
structures to allow faster lookups by both name and ifindex.

Fixes Issue #397.

Regression introduced by commit 12f6fb9.
